Kristen M. Rodgers - Attorney
Kristen M. Rodgers
Attorney
Ms. Rodgers received her Bachelor of Science from Bemidji State University in Environmental Studies emphasizing in Ecosystem Studies and a minor in Wetlands Ecology.
Kristen attended graduate school at Vermont Law School in South Royalton, Vermont. While at Vermont Law School, Kristen was President of the Native American Law Students Association from 2014 to 2016. Kristen was also a Staff Editor and then a Head Notes Editor for the Vermont Journal of Environmental Law. Kristen graduated from Vermont Law School in May 2016 with her Juris Doctor, cum laude and Master of Environmental Law and Policy, cum laude.
Kristen is an active member of WILG. The Workers’ Injury Law & Advocacy Group is a national non-profit membership organization dedicated to representing the interests of millions of workers and their families who, each year, suffer the consequences of workplace injuries and illnesses. The group acts principally to assist attorneys and non-profit groups in advocating the rights of injured workers through education, communication, research, and information gathering. WILG is a network of like-minded advocates for workers’ rights, information and knowledge, a sense of commitment and kinship, and networking to help each other and our clients.
Kristen was sworn in by the Minnesota Supreme Court in October 2016. Kristen practices in the areas of workers’ compensation and injury at Rodgers Law Office. In her free time, Kristen enjoys reading, spending time with her friends and family, and exploring the great outdoors.
